To discuss aerogels based on graphene oxide/reduced graphene oxide as promising composite materials for various technological applications, including supercapacitors, sensors, batteries, and actuators.
研究成果
Aerogels based on reduced graphene oxide are promising materials with unique physicochemical properties, suitable for various applications. However, challenges such as the development of simple methods for obtaining regular structures, detailed study of structure formation mechanisms, and reduction of synthesis costs need to be addressed.
研究不足
The fragility of graphene aerogels and composite materials based on them, as well as the need to modify the surface to control porosity, are identified as limitations.
